Westaim (CVE:WED) Stock Price Crosses Below Fifty Day Moving Average - Here's Why

Westaim logo with Financial Services background

The Westaim Co. (CVE:WED - Get Free Report)'s stock price passed below its 50 day moving average during trading on Tuesday . The stock has a 50 day moving average of C$31.48 and traded as low as C$29.31. Westaim shares last traded at C$29.92, with a volume of 20,981 shares.

Westaim Price Performance

The stock's fifty day simple moving average is C$31.51 and its 200-day simple moving average is C$18.32. The stock has a market cap of C$436.87 million, a P/E ratio of 66.90 and a beta of 0.39.

About Westaim

The Westaim Corporation is a private equity firm specializing in direct and indirect investments through acquisitions, joint ventures, secondary investments both direct and indirect, fund of fund investments, and other arrangements. For direct investments, the firm invests in early venture, mid venture, late venture, middle market, later stage, mature, emerging growth, PIPEs, and buyout transactions.
